The 230 mph Crash

Wednesday, March 30th, 2011

Hinson Motorsports were attempting to break the standing mile speed record for a road-going Corvette, it succeeded at 224.3 mph at the Texas Mile strip.

Then followed the crash where the car rolled over the driver was rushed to hospital, but released the same afternoon and Hinson Motorsports confirmed that the driver “walked away” adding that “this is testament to following safety guidelines and building a safe car”.

Japan crisis and car parts

Friday, March 25th, 2011

With the current Japan crisis it is anticipated that the production of car parts could be affected up to a staggering 35% and that pans out to nearly 5 million new cars world-wide.

These predictions have come from IHS Automotive and arrived at that the expectation is that supply problems will continue for some further 12 weeks. Japanese car production is around 14 % of the total worlds output, but certain shortages will have a knock on effect in Europe with Peugeot Citroen stopping production on some models already and others warning of impending problems.

It must be said that it is very early days and given the Japanese work ethic and organisational skills they will no doubt minimise production problems as quickly as they can.
